The Pickup and Journey

Starting from your hotel, villa, or Airbnb within several pickup points around Rethymno and Chania, the adventure begins early. You’ll be greeted by a friendly driver and hop into a luxury Mercedes Vito, which makes the long hours a lot more comfortable than standard tour buses.

The drive itself is part of the experience. As you leave the coast behind, you’ll pass through lush green countryside, old villages, and the impressive Topolia Gorge. This scenic route offers a glimpse of traditional Cretan life—stone houses, winding roads, and the smells of local cafes.

We loved the way the driver’s local knowledge added a personal touch, stopping for a quick coffee and breakfast in Elos—the village famous for its chestnut trees. It’s a nice, relaxed start that sets the tone for the day.

Elafonissi Beach: Pink Sand Paradise

Once you arrive at Elafonissi, the highlight of the trip, you’ll have a minimum of 2.5 hours to enjoy the beach. That’s plenty of time for a swim, a walk along the pink sands, and some sunbathing. The beach is accessible by walking through shallow water, which adds to the sense of adventure.

The beach’s unique pink hue of its sands, mixed with the crystal-clear waters, is genuinely stunning—it’s no exaggeration to say that Elafonissi looks straight out of a postcard. It’s a protected wildlife area, so you’ll be asked not to remove sand or enter dunes, but that doesn’t hinder your experience in the slightest. Many travelers have noted how peaceful it feels, especially compared to busier beaches.

If you’re hungry, kiosks nearby sell food and drinks, making it easy to rehydrate and refuel without leaving the beach. It’s a popular spot, so expect some fellow visitors, but the natural beauty mostly keeps the crowds at bay.

Scenic Drive to Falassarna

After your time on Elafonissi, you’ll hop back into the van for about a 30-minute drive to Falasarna. On the way, your driver might point out more typical villages or offer insights into local traditions.

The drive through the countryside is a treat in itself—beautiful views, olive groves, and the occasional mountain backdrop.

Falassarna: A Different Kind of Beach

Falasarna offers a different vibe—more rugged and natural, with wide stretches of protected territory. You’ll have around 2 hours here—enough time to take a swim, walk along the shore, or just relax with a book in the sun. The waters are clear and inviting, perfect for snorkeling or just floating around.
